Looking for support? SIGMA clients can now log a support ticket via our website.

Software Maintenance

We offer flexible, recurring maintenance agreements that give you reserved resources every month for your project.  This ensures your software is always:

  • Secure, with any new vulnerabilities addressed as top priority.
  • More Resilient, with fixes to bugs and usability issues resolved in a timely manner.
  • Always Improving, with requests for new functionality and features scoped and developed every month.

Monthly catch-ups with your team ensure we're always focussing on what you need, and if for any reason you don't want us to work on something one month, your reserved development days will roll over into the next month, for a maximum of three months (rolling period).

Maintenance Agreements start from only 5 days per month (one Development Cycle).

For Software We Have Developed

When one of our projects is complete, it will naturally progress into a maintenance phase, and the amount of resources needed to best support your project will be discussed with you.

We offer flexible terms, with substantial discounts for longer term agreements.

Your software will continue to be in safe hands.

For Software Developed Elsewhere

Inheriting a project from another developer is often time intensive and can be tricky, but we're not afraid of a challenge.

We can work with your existing supplier to facilitate a pain-free handover, or if you've been abandoned by the existing supplier for any reason, we will meticulously comb through every line of code and work everything out for ourselves.

There are at least two phases with any inherited project, but there may be multiple phases including:

  • Code Inspection and Analysis
  • Migration of Codebase, Issues, Logging etc.
  • Live Server Migration
  • Recurring Software Maintenance

As every project is different, please get in touch with us to discuss your requirements.

We provide Software Maintenance for...


Nhs England 5f01db44a54ae


Propertycloud 617df1a2ed11b


...and many more!

Book A Free, No-Obligation Consultation Today

During your initial consultation we will explore your requirements and work out what we can do to help you achieve your goals.  To ensure the best use of your time, please prepare the following before the consultation:

  • A short overview of your business - we will do some research, but it's always better coming from our clients direct.
  • A list of the key requirements for your business and/or software - what do you need it to do?
  • An idea of your budget - we will explore whether what you'd like to achieve is possible with the budget you have.  Our prices are very competitive, so we'll always do everything we can to bring your ideas to life.

The consultation is no obligation and you can choose a date and time that suits you below.